Here is a trio of fine Napa Cabs.
Mira 2018 Napa Valley Hyde Vineyard Cabernet Franc
When grown in a cooler climate like Carneros, Cabernet Franc shows vibrant red berries, cassis and purple lilac characters along with signature earthy gravel undertones. Concentrated dark fruit tones on the palate are further nuanced by notes of mocha, cedar and bay leaf.
Mason 2020 Napa Valley Pelissa Vineyard Cabernet Sauvignon
Rich, rounded and complete without going over the top in ripeness, this full-bodied wine is generous in black cherries, dried plums and dark-chocolate.
Whitehall Lane 2020 Leonardini Estate Napa Valley Cabernet Sauvignon
This 2020 Leonardini Estate wine is pure Napa Valley Cabernet Sauvignon. It begins on the nose bursting with fragrant black cherries, mixed berry jam, crème de cassis, blueberries, caramel, and a hint of blackberry tartlet. Its balance and mid-palate are most notable, providing smooth, plush tannins alongside its dense fruit character. On the palate, it delivers raspberry Chambord, red currants, brown sugar, almond croissant, and vanilla bean. The beautiful underlying tannin structure, complexity, and ample fruit will evolve over time and age gracefully for 15-20 years.
